Out faithfully the song, under which the newly married couple Elsa and Lohengrin from the eponymous opera of Richard Wagner move in at the beginning of the third and final lift in the bridal chamber. Today, as one of the two famous wedding marches, it is often played at the beginning of a wedding , usually on the organ .

In the opera, Elsa and Lohengrin's wedding night is the beginning of the end of their relationship, whereas in weddings only the positive moment of the choir is perceived.

Text and stage directions

(The introductory music depicts the splendid rustling of the wedding feast. When the curtain rises, the stage shows the bridal chamber, in the middle of the background the richly decorated bridal bed; a low bed in an open bay window. Music behind the stage; the singing is first away, then coming closer. In the middle of the song, doors are opened to the right and left in the background; women appear on the right, accompanied by Elsa, on the left the men with the king accompanying Lohengrin. Noble boys with lights ahead

Bride song (of men and women)
